Originally Posted by sr20mofo
get it on a dyno asap!!!

i dont understand how you guys did this in 10hrs while shops out there take months!!
A low-boost supercharger kit isn't especially complicated... there's no reason it should take more than a couple days if you're reasonably competent fabbing some pipes and brackets.

bear in mind, LMS and TOMs had kits for this car out years ago, so it's even easier if you take a look at where they located stuff and see how it worked. A turbo kit would be a bit more work since there's all the exhaust-side stuff to fab up, but again nothing a competent fabricator shouldn't be able to do in a reasonable amount of time.


What you see taking months, and then never appearing at all, is folks claiming they're gonna magically add 100+ rwhp with forced induction on pump gas... because that's simply more boost that you can reasonably run on the motor.


Not to take anything away from the work these guys did, I'm sure it's a quality kit, and they'll hopefully be able to sell it for less than LMS did. But I wouldn't expect miracles out of their dyno results given what we've seen out of all the other supercharged IS350s in the past.




Oh- and when they do dyno it- I hope you took base dynos bone stock first... and I'd suggest you do it with and without the F-sport exhaust (ie switch back to stock exhaust, since that'll let people fairly judge the gains from just the blower kit)...stock exhaust/F-sport is like a 15 min swap so shouldn't be much of a problem.
